Purchasing Power Analysis

A Marketing Managers in Deerfield, IL earns $160,000 in nominal terms, which is 25.5% above the national average of $127,514. After adjusting for the local cost of living (index 92.3 vs national 100), this is equivalent to $173,348 in national-average purchasing power.

Tax differences are not included. Only cost-of-living index adjustments are applied.
